Andy Byron Resigns as CEO After Coldplay Catch Him in Affair

Andy Bryon is resigning — in hilarious shame.

On Saturday, the Astronomer CEO stepped away completely from his place after two individuals (strongly!) believed to be him and one other member of his firm’s government group have been concerned in a viral second at a current Coldplay live performance in Massachusetts.

For these whose Web connection was out all week, here’s a fast recap of what led to this determination…

(YouTube)

Throughout Coldplay’s aforementioned present a couple of days in the past, a digital camera swung round and caught Byron hugging his HR boss, Kristin Cabot, from behind.

As the large display screen centered on them, Byron rapidly hid behind a barrier whereas Cabot coated her face together with her fingers. They have been clearly embarrassed and in shock and seemingly very afraid of being seen appearing in such a comfy method.

“Either they’re having an affair or they’re very shy!” mentioned lead singer Chris Martin as the gang laughed loudly… and movies of the awkward second then unfold rapidly on-line.

Days later, Byron was positioned on go away by Astronomer, which mentioned it was conducting an investigation into his habits.

(Twitter)

Quick ahead to July 19 and this assertion from the corporate:

Andy Byron has tendered his resignation, and the Board of Administrators has accepted. The Board will start a seek for our subsequent Chief Govt as Cofounder and Chief Product Officer Pete DeJoy continues to function interim CEO.

We strive to not snort typically on the private lives of people on this web site — however Andy Byron is a millionaire who headed up a billion-dollar enterprise…

… and has now been compelled out of his place as a result of he was captured on digital camera canoodling along with his co-working sidepiece at a live performance in entrance of 1000’s of individuals, and whose identify by no means would have been recognized if he and mentioned sidepiece had simply acted all cool and regular once they noticed themselves on display screen.

It’s objectively an unimaginable flip of occasions.

(LinkedIn)

“Astronomer is committed to the values and culture that have guided us since our founding,” the corporate beforehand wrote on X in response to the scandal.

“Our leaders are expected to set the standard in both conduct and accountability. The Board of Directors has initiated a formal investigation into this matter and we will have additional details to share very shortly.”

The DataOps platform additionally shut down hypothesis that Byron had beforehand spoken out in a pretend written assertion that started circulating the web in the future after the ordeal.

They are saying no publicity is unhealthy publicity, however… properly… is that basically at all times the case?!?

Within the wake of what actually seems to be an occasion of infidelity, Byron’s spouse modified her final identify on Fb after which deleted her account.

Astronomer is the corporate behind Astro, “the industry-leading data orchestration and observability platform powered by Apache Airflow,” per its firm web site.

It was estimated to be price between $1.2 and $1.3 billion after its Collection D funding spherical in Might 2025.
